Does the ford 9n, 2n, or 8n have a wet or dry air filter?

They have a wet air filter.

Are talking about a pleated tan color paper filter. I worked for Wix Filter back in the seventy's. The large equipment and fleet truck filters were washable they are made from the same paper. I have washed paper filters for years I usually wash them only once and then replace. I wash them in a liquid dish detergent and warm water, then hang them up to dry. Jay Bazuzi's personal blog: Possible reasons your Ford 8N won't start

Elbow fuel filter clogged.  Unscrew the intake elbow from the carburetor and examine the filter. It should be clean and empty. Bill's was solidly packed with gunk. We put it in a vice and aimed a propane torch at it, then blew out the ash. There are supposed to be 3 filters on the 8N, but only one was operational, and the tank was dirty. So we drained the tank most of the way, dropped in a length of chain, and shook it around. Drain, rinse, repeat. You don't need much compression to get started. Compression testers are useful for diagnosing engine health, but they are only useful when the engine is hot. To get started, you just need to make sure you have *any* compression. Pull all 4 spark plugs, and put your thumb over each hole in turn. If you feel good pressure, that's enough for now.
